Hardy, James Chester was born on April 14, 1930 in Salina, Kansas, United States. Son of James Chester and Mary Ellen (Baker) Hardy.

Bachelor of Science, Northeast Missouri State University, 1951. Master of Arts, University Iowa, 1957. Doctor of Philosophy, University Iowa, 1962.
Speech correctionist, Public Schools, Poplar Bluff, Missouri, 1954-1955; graduate assistant department speech pathology & audiology, U. Iowa, Iowa City, 1955-1956; graduate assistant U. Hospital School, U. Iowa, Iowa City, 1956; speech therapist, U. Iowa, Iowa City, 1956-1957; supervisor speech and hearing department U. Hospital School, U. Iowa, Iowa City, 1967; assistant professor department speech pathology and audiology, U. Iowa, Iowa City, 1961-1964; associate professor, U. Iowa, Iowa City, 1964-1969; associate professor department pediatrics, U. Iowa, Iowa City, 1966-1969; professor department speech pathology and audiology, U. Iowa, Iowa City, since 1969; professor department pediatrics, U. Iowa, Iowa City, since 1969; director speech and hearing clinic, U. Iowa, Iowa City, 1972-1979; director professional services division development disabilities, department pediatrics, U. Iowa, Iowa City, since 1979; director Iowa program for assistive technical, U. Iowa, Iowa City retired, U. Iowa, Iowa City.
Board directors Optimist Club of Iowa City, 1966-1967, president, 1966-1967. Scout master Boy Scouts American, Iowa City, 1973-1978, chairman, troop committee, 1977-1978. With United States Army, 1952-1954.
Fellow American Academy for Cerebral Palsy and Development Medicine, American Speech-Language-Hearing Association. Member Iowa Speech and Hearing Association (president 1963, Louis DiCarlo award 1987, Honors of the Association 1997).
Married Dolores Nadine McFarland, May 23, 1953 (divorced December 1988): children: Allan James, Charles Thomas, Matthew Hurt.
